While we are starting to see a bit of a recovery in the commercial real estate markets…New England and, in particular, Connecticut continue to struggle. Why? The cost of doing business continues to increase in the region. That means taxes, labor, benefits and utilities. And while some in the State of CT will want you to believe that the […]

“Hartford’s Realty in the bottom five”. This according to Moody’s (see article below). Who else is in the “bottom five”? Las Vegas, Detroit, Trenton NJ and Phoenix. Hotel occupancy rates, apartment leasing, demand for office space, etc. etc. etc were factors included in the “survey”. I’m not here to tell you the Hartford area is booming…but […]
